1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 | 1 、简介 Docker是一个开源的应用容器引擎; Docker支持将软件编译成一个镜像;然后在镜像中各种软件做好配置,将镜像发布出去,其它使用者开源直接使用这个镜像; 运行中的这个镜像称为容器,容器启动是非常快速的。 2 、Docker核心概念 docker主机(Host):安装了Docker程序的机器(Docker直接安装在操作系统之上) docker客户端(Client):连接docker主机进行操作; docker仓库(Registry):用来保存各种打包好的软件镜像; docker镜像(Images):软件打包好的 镜像;放在docker仓库中; docker容器(Container):镜像启动后的实例成为一个容器;容器是独立运行的一个或一组应用; 使用Docker的步骤: 1 )、安装Docker 2 )、去Docker仓库找到这个软件对应的镜像; 3 )、使用Docker运行这个镜像,这个镜像就会产生一个Docker容器; 4 )、对容器的启动停止就是对软件的启动停止; 3 、安装Docker 1 )、安装linux虚拟机 1 )、VMWare、VirtualBox(安装); 2 )、导入虚拟机文件centos7-atguigu.ova 3 )、双击启动linux虚拟机;使用root/ 123456 登录 4 )、使用客户端链接linux服务器命令操作; 5 )、设置虚拟机的网络; 桥接网络-====选好网卡====接入网线 6 )、设置好网络以后使用命令重启虚拟机的网络 serveice network restart centos7使用这个命令 7 )、查看linux的ip地址 ip addr 8 )、使用客户端连接 2 )、在linux虚拟机上安装docker 步骤: 1 、检查内核版本,必须是 3.10 及以上 uname -r 2 、安装docker yum install docker 3 、输入y确认安装 4 、启动docker 5 、开机启动docker 6 、停止docker |
用代码行来衡量开发进度,无异于用重量来衡量制造飞机的进度。
分类:
SpringBoot
【推荐】还在用 ECharts 开发大屏?试试这款永久免费的开源 BI 工具!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 继承的思维:从思维模式到架构设计的深度解析
· 如何在 .NET 中 使用 ANTLR4
· 后端思维之高并发处理方案
· 理解Rust引用及其生命周期标识(下)
· 从二进制到误差:逐行拆解C语言浮点运算中的4008175468544之谜
· 35岁程序员的中年求职记:四次碰壁后的深度反思
· 当职场成战场:降职、阴谋与一场硬碰硬的抗争
· 用99元买的服务器搭一套CI/CD系统
· Excel百万数据如何快速导入?
· ShadowSql之.net sql拼写神器